    U.S. Marine GySgt Jeremy Scott Starr, operation chief, 3d Civil Affairs Group looks on as a member of the Philippines Army practices using a bowline knot after the two exchanged water rescue techniques during exercise Balikatan 22, Masi, Cagayan, Philippines, Apr 3, 2022. Balikatan, Tagalog for ‘shoulder-to-shoulder,’ is a longstanding bilateral exercise between the Philippines and the United States highlighting the deep-rooted partnership between both countries. Balikatan 22 coincides with the 75th anniversary of U.S.-Philippine security cooperation and a shared commitment to advancing peace and stability in the Indo-Pacific region.
